Cost of Replacing Misted Double Glazing Units
It is essential to repair your windows that are leaking as soon as possible. Not only is the appearance unsightly, but excess moisture can cause mould and mildew to grow inside the window. It can also affect the energy efficiency of your home and create a safety risk.
Thankfully replacing misted double glazing misting glazing units isn't too expensive. The cost of replacing a double-glazed unit is determined by the type of frame and the location.
Cost of the Window
Double glazing is one of the most sought-after methods to increase the efficiency of energy in homes. This is because it can help reduce heat loss and also reduce the amount of money that homeowners have to pay for heating bills. Sometimes the windows may get smudges. This could be due to many reasons, like damaged seals or leaks of gasses that are insulating. It is essential to seek out professional help and immediately take action in such a scenario.
The cost of replacing a window depends on the size, the material used for the frame and the glass. The cost of replacing smaller windows is typically less than larger ones due to the materials needed are less expensive. The cost will also vary according to whether or not you want tinted glass. It is recommended to find an expert contractor who is reputable to complete the job. This will ensure the job is done properly and there are no mistakes.
Some windows are able to be repaired instead of replaced, but this will be dependent on the type of damage that has been caused and how much does it cost to replace misted double glazing extensive it is. A professional can evaluate the damage and determine the best option for you.
In some cases, the windows can be resealed in order to fix the issue and restore their insulation capabilities. This is not a long-term solution and the windows could require replacement at some moment in the near future. This is because the frames and sash will be affected by moisture, which will create more cracks and gaps.
One of the most obvious signs that a double-glazed windows is faulty is a build-up of condensation between the panes of glass. The condensation is typically caused by a break in the window's seals that can result as a result of aging or damages. If you notice this issue, it is crucial to seek assistance from a professional as it could affect the comfort and security of your home.

Cost of Frame
If you are not a professional DIYer, fitting double glazing units will cost more. The reason for this is that the task requires precise and precise measurements to ensure that your windows are exactly the right size and suitable to your home. A slight error could cause gaps between your window and frame which allows moisture to get back into the window. This can cause further problems like drafts.
The condensation within your double-glazed windows may cause damage to your home's frames. If you leave the problem untreated, it can lead to rot or even mould within your home that is not just risk to your health but can also decrease the value of your home. The best way to stop dampness in your home is to replace damaged windows as soon as they become misty glaze.
A professional glazing service will analyze the root cause of a defective double glazed unit, and will suggest the best solution. This might involve replacing the entire frame, or it could be a simpler repair for a damaged seal. Some businesses offer discounts when replacing multiple windows at once.
If your double glazing has gas leaks, or the glass is cracked, it could be better to replace the entire window rather than just the replacement part. This will give you an extended solution and stop the cost of energy from rising in the future.
The cost of replacing a window can vary depending on the type of window you have and if it's made of aluminium, uPVC, or timber. Switching from uPVC to timber, for example, will be more expensive than changing from aluminium to uPVC. The frame's design will impact the overall cost. If your current frames are decaying, it may be more affordable to change them for new uPVC or timber frames, rather than to have the existing ones repaired.
Cost of the Installation
Double glazing is an excellent method to improve the energy efficiency of your home efficient and reduce noise infiltration. It is made up of two glass layers with a gap filled with an inert gas (usually argon or xenon). This creates an airtight seal, which keeps warmth inside and cold outside. This also helps minimize condensation and moisture on window glass. Unfortunately, this technology is prone to wear and damage. A misted glass replacement window is among the most common problems. It happens when moisture is trapped between the window panes. While misted windows are ugly, but they also raise your heating costs. Therefore, it is important to act swiftly when you notice an issue with your double glazing.
There are several methods to repair the double-glazed unit that has been misted. However the most efficient method is to hire a professional glass firm to replace the units. They follow a standard procedure and offer a guarantee to ensure long-lasting results. If you are replacing your double-glazed windows, it is also an excellent idea to think about switching to A-rated energy efficiency glass. This will increase your energy efficiency and may result in lower energy costs.
If your double-glazed windows are misted it is usually an indication that the seals have failed and the insulating gases have leaked. This can be an expensive mistake since a double-glazed window that fails can allow heat to escape, thereby increasing the cost of energy. This can be prevented by replacing the misted Units [Bysee3.com] as soon as is possible. It will also keep your home more comfortable and warm.
